Advertisement
Guest User

Untitled

a guest
Jul 21st, 2017
117
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
  1. router.route('/people')
  2.     .get(function(req, res) {
  3.         var array = [];
  4.  
  5.         connection.query('SELECT * FROM people', function(error, results, fields) {
  6.             if (error)
  7.                 res.json({
  8.                     status: 500,
  9.                     error: error
  10.                 });
  11.             var rows = JSON.parse(JSON.stringify(results));
  12.             for (i = 0; i < rows.length; i++) {
  13.                 if (rows[i].name.indexOf("person") !== -1) {
  14.                     var person = rows[i];
  15.                     var name = rows[i].name.split('_');
  16.                     var name2 = name[1].split('-');
  17.                     var final = "picture_" + name2[0];
  18.                     connection.query("SELECT * FROM `picture` WHERE `name` = ?", [final], function(error, results, fields) {
  19.                         if (error)
  20.                             res.json({
  21.                                 status: 500,
  22.                                 error: error
  23.                             });
  24.                         var row = JSON.parse(JSON.stringify(results))[0];
  25.                         person.picture = row.name;
  26.                         array.push(person);
  27.                     });
  28.                 } else {
  29.                     array.push(rows[i]);
  30.                 }
  31.             }
  32.             res.json({
  33.                 status: 200,
  34.                 people: array
  35.             });
  36.         });
  37.     });
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ement